- Carter TobiasenSep 17, 2024 · 10 months agoSure! Candlestick stock charts are a popular tool used to analyze cryptocurrency trends. They provide valuable information about the price movement and the psychology of the market. By studying the patterns formed by the candlesticks, you can identify trends and make informed trading decisions. For example, a long green candlestick indicates a bullish trend, while a long red candlestick suggests a bearish trend. Additionally, the wicks and shadows of the candlesticks can provide insights into market volatility and potential reversals. It's important to combine candlestick analysis with other technical indicators and fundamental analysis to get a comprehensive view of the market. Happy trading!
- Prog RamDec 08, 2024 · 7 months agoUsing candlestick stock charts to analyze cryptocurrency trends is a powerful technique. The different shapes and patterns formed by the candlesticks can provide valuable insights into the market sentiment and potential price movements. For example, a doji candlestick indicates indecision in the market, while a hammer candlestick suggests a potential reversal. By studying these patterns and combining them with other indicators, you can make more accurate predictions and improve your trading strategies. Remember to always consider the overall market conditions and conduct thorough research before making any trading decisions. Good luck!
